Säävaihtelut refers to the natural fluctuations in weather patterns over time. These variations encompass changes in temperature, precipitation, wind, and atmospheric pressure that occur on various timescales, from daily to seasonal and even longer. Säävaihtelut are a fundamental aspect of Earth's climate system. They are driven by a complex interplay of factors, including solar radiation, oceanic currents, atmospheric circulation, and geographical features. Short-term säävaihtelut might manifest as a sudden storm, a heatwave, or a cold snap. Longer-term variations can lead to shifts in typical seasonal conditions, such as milder winters or drier summers. Understanding säävaihtelut is crucial for various sectors, including agriculture, where crop yields depend on predictable weather, and water resource management, which is influenced by rainfall patterns. While some säävaihtelut are natural cycles, the increasing frequency and intensity of extreme weather events in recent decades are a cause for concern and are often linked to anthropogenic climate change. Scientists monitor and analyze these variations to improve weather forecasting and to better understand the long-term trajectory of the climate.
